Job Description:

AssetMark is building an AI Tiger Team to transform how our 1,000+ employees work, driving productivity, scale, and employee experience across our organization. As Product Manager, Internal AI, you will play a key role in this transformation, supporting the strategy, deployment, and impact of AI tools that will reshape how our teams — from investment professionals to engineers — accomplish their work.

The Job/What You'll Do:

This is a hands-on, technical product role where you'll help design and build AI agents, support enterprise AI tools like Slack and desktop AI assistants, and drive adoption across functions. You'll partner closely with engineering and business stakeholders to identify high-impact opportunities, measure tangible results, and help cultivate a culture of AI-enabled productivity throughout AssetMark.

The ideal candidate is both a technical builder and a strong collaborator—someone who can contribute to building AI agents while also supporting adoption efforts, helping employees become citizen developers solving their own workflow challenges with AI.

Key Responsibilities

Product Ownership & Strategy

  • Contribute to the product roadmap and execution for AssetMark's internal AI toolkit, including Slack AI, desktop AI assistants, and custom-built AI agents and tools

  • Partner with stakeholders across the organization to identify and prioritize AI opportunities—from operations to investment teams to engineers to corporate functions

  • Support development of product requirements and success metrics for AI initiatives, balancing business impact with technical feasibility

  • Track AI initiatives and support reporting on aggregate impact and resource allocation

Hands-On Development & Implementation

  • Design, build, publish, and manage AI agents and automation tools using modern AI platforms and APIs

  • Partner closely with AI engineers on architecture and execution

  • Develop solutions for business users (operations, investment professionals, corporate functions) and technical teams (engineers, product managers, designers, data scientists, QA)

  • Support implementation and management of enterprise AI tools, ensuring strong configuration, integration, and user experience

  • Collaborate with Product Engineering and Data teams to integrate AI capabilities into existing workflows and systems

Impact Measurement & Reporting

  • Support development of methodologies to quantify AI impact, tracking metrics including hours saved, cost reductions, quality improvements, and employee satisfaction

  • Help establish baseline measurements and tracking systems for AI initiatives

  • Contribute to dashboards and reporting mechanisms to communicate progress to leadership and stakeholders

  • Assist with ROI analysis to guide prioritization and demonstrate business value

Adoption & Change Management

  • Support organization-wide activation and adoption of AI tools across departments and functions

  • Develop training materials, documentation, and best practice guides tailored to different user personas

  • Partner in managing an "AI Champions" program to drive adoption and gather feedback

  • Help create incentive structures and recognition programs to encourage AI experimentation and citizen development

  • Build and maintain self-service resources enabling employees to solve workflow challenges with AI tools

  • Measure and improve adoption rates, user satisfaction, and capability maturity across teams

  • Ensure employees use AI tools ethically, safely, and responsibly, in adherence with AssetMark’s AI governance framework

Cross-Functional Collaboration

  • Partner with function leaders to identify pain points and automation opportunities

  • Collaborate with IT, Security, and Compliance teams to ensure AI implementations meet enterprise standards

  • Work with HR and Learning & Development on training programs, internal communications, and change management initiatives

  • Engage with vendors and technology partners to evaluate and integrate AI solutions

Knowledge, Skills, Abilities:

  • Technical hands-on capability: Experience building and deploying AI agents, automation workflows, and integrations using tools like GPT APIs, LangChain, Zapier, Make, or similar platforms

  • Product management foundation: Experience contributing to products from discovery through execution and measurement

  • Data-driven mindset: Strong analytical skills with experience defining metrics and evaluating outcomes

  • Change management capability: Experience supporting adoption of new technologies across teams with varying technical sophistication

  • Communication skills: Ability to explain AI concepts clearly to non-technical audiences

  • Comfort with ambiguity: Able to operate in evolving environments and contribute to building programs from the ground up

  • User empathy: Understanding of diverse user needs across technical and non-technical roles

  • Prioritization skills: Ability to balance near-term wins with longer-term opportunities

Education & Experience:

  • 3–5 years of product management experience, with exposure to AI, automation, or internal tools

  • Hands-on experience building AI applications, agents, or automation workflows

  • Experience supporting technology adoption initiatives in enterprise environments

  • Experience working with both technical teams (engineers, data scientists) and business users

  • Background in financial services, fintech, or wealth management is a plus but not required

  • Bachelor's degree in Computer Science, Engineering, Business, or related field

What you need to know about the Charlotte Tech Scene

Ranked among the hottest tech cities in 2024 by CompTIA, Charlotte is quickly cementing its place as a major U.S. tech hub. Home to more than 90,000 tech workers, the city’s ecosystem is primed for continued growth, fueled by billions in annual funding from heavyweights like Microsoft and RevTech Labs, which has created thousands of fintech jobs and made the city a go-to for tech pros looking for their next big opportunity.

Key Facts About Charlotte Tech

  • Number of Tech Workers: 90,859; 6.5% of overall workforce (2024 CompTIA survey)
  • Major Tech Employers: Lowe’s, Bank of America, TIAA, Microsoft, Honeywell
  • Key Industries: Fintech, artificial intelligence, cybersecurity, cloud computing, e-commerce
  • Funding Landscape: $3.1 billion in venture capital funding in 2024 (CED)
  • Notable Investors: Microsoft, Google, Falfurrias Management Partners, RevTech Labs Foundation
  • Research Centers and Universities: University of North Carolina at Charlotte, Northeastern University, North Carolina Research Campus
